This site is the archived OWASP Foundation Wiki and is no longer accepting Account Requests.
To view the new OWASP Foundation website, please visit https://owasp.org

Difference between revisions of "Staff-Projects/2019-Website-Launch"

From OWASP
Jump to: navigation, search
(Created page with "== Requirements == * https * Custom domain - owasp.org * Move to a SaaS provider and no longer host ourselves * Free or close to free * Continued use of Google Analytics or si...")
 
Line 17: Line 17:
 
* Nice to have: Search content in site
 
* Nice to have: Search content in site
 
* Nice to have: ability to duplicate Meetup widget functionality
 
* Nice to have: ability to duplicate Meetup widget functionality
 +
 +
[[Category:Staff Projects]]

Revision as of 14:02, 28 February 2019

Requirements

  • https
  • Custom domain - owasp.org
  • Move to a SaaS provider and no longer host ourselves
  • Free or close to free
  • Continued use of Google Analytics or similar functionality
  • Credential management
    • Committees - only an org email
    • Control who is repo owner
  • Inherited navigation for information hierarchy
  • Cannot have advertisements unless controlled by OWASP
  • Maintain inbound search love with redirect at launch
  • Restrict cross-domain scripting (except Analytics)
  • Google crawlers successfully use rendered content of page
  • Ability to embed YouTube videos
  • Nice to have: Decorate rendered page with WATCH/STAR repo tools
  • Nice to have: Search content in site
  • Nice to have: ability to duplicate Meetup widget functionality